Genes affected
OR4F21 (HGNC:19583): (olfactory receptor family 4 subfamily F member 21) Olfactory receptors interact with odorant molecules in the nose, to initiate a neuronal response that triggers the perception of a smell. The olfactory receptor proteins are members of a large family of G-protein-coupled receptors (GPCR) arising from single coding-exon genes. Olfactory receptors share a 7-transmembrane domain structure with many neurotransmitter and hormone receptors and are responsible for the recognition and G protein-mediated transduction of odorant signals. The olfactory receptor gene family is the largest in the genome. The nomenclature assigned to the olfactory receptor genes and proteins for this organism is independent of other organisms. [provided by RefSeq, Jul 2008]

Uncertain significance, criteria provided, single submitterclinical testingAmbry GeneticsDec 10, 2024The c.808T>A (p.F270I) alteration is located in exon 1 (coding exon 1) of the OR4F21 gene. This alteration results from a T to A substitution at nucleotide position 808, causing the phenylalanine (F) at amino acid position 270 to be replaced by an isoleucine (I). Based on insufficient or conflicting evidence, the clinical significance of this alteration remains unclear. -
